Food and drink

  • No outside food or beverages may be brought into the venue.
  • All cakes, cupcakes, donuts and any birthday dessert must be store-bought from a licensed bakery. No homemade desserts.
  • Event food must be pre-ordered 3 days in advance and cannot be added on the day. You can order from the restaurant menu on the day as normal.
  • Food included in your package cannot be substituted.
  • We cannot store anything in a refrigerator or freezer — including ice cream cakes, and a regular cake held for guests who decorate early.

Decorations

  • No helium balloons, silly string, confetti, glitter, cake sparklers, or balloons filled with confetti.
  • Nothing may be taped or attached to walls or ceilings.
  • Your own plates, cups, napkins and tablecloths are welcome — staff set them out as part of normal service.
  • Anything that needs building (centerpieces, balloon arches) is assembled by you. We make the space available.
  • Foil centerpiece balloons included in a package are 2 per party.

Your event space and timings

  • Your package includes one hour of reserved event space, and your food service happens during that hour.
  • Groups eat first and play after. We cannot do games first and food afterwards.
  • The space is not held past the scheduled end time at most venues. Additional event space time can be added through your coordinator.
  • We cannot guarantee a specific space. Your space is assigned based on your guest count and the other events that day.

Game cards

  • Game cards are handed out at the end of your reserved event hour, not before.
  • Every participant gets both cards — red is All Access, blue is Timed Play.
  • Both party cards stop working at the end of the day of the event, used or not. Play time on the timed card starts when it is first used on a game, and that card carries no E-tickets.

Outside entertainment

  • Outside entertainers are welcome, but must provide liability insurance a week before your event.
  • DJs are not permitted to perform inside a GameTime venue at any time.
